Where Can I Find the VIN of My Arctic Cat?
If you're looking for the VIN of your Arctic Cat, you can find it in a few different places. The most common place to find the VIN on an Arctic Cat is on the frame of the snowmobile. You can also find the VIN on the engine, the title, and the registration. If you can't find the VIN on the snowmobile itself, you can try looking on the registration or the title.
